Service description
As areas for naturally Hamburg! nature reserves, parks and other green areas have been selected throughout Hamburg and four arterial roads with greenery along the roads.
In Project I from 2017 to 2021:
In addition to the first visible measures, the condition of these areas is also recorded in detail, after which a maintenance and development plan is drawn up. This survey starts with the inner-city parks Wallanlagen and Planten un Blomen, with the nature reserves the Schnaakenmoor. And even roadsides are being examined for their natural potential: the major arterial roads Eiffe- and Bergedorfer Straße, Hamburger Straße to Bergstedt and others are to become more colorful and ecologically diverse by setting optical accents with near-natural vegetation in close cooperation with districts, local initiatives, Schools, sports clubs, housing cooperatives and much more. As a pilot project for near-natural areas in parks, a show garden is to be created in Planten un Blomen.
In the second phase (Project II) of naturally Hamburg!, planned from 2022 to 2031, the measures of the care and development plan are to be implemented. A total of 21 parks and green areas, 19 nature reserves and three areas of the biotope network distributed throughout Hamburg are planned as a funding area for Project II around 6,200 hectares of the city area. Among other things, it is planned to create species-rich flower meadows in parks, to promote wild shrubs and to secure old trees and dead wood in green areas. The nature reserves are to be ecologically upgraded and made more visitor-friendly with signposted circular routes, display boards and nature experience apps.
